本站不以盈利为目的,图片均来自免版权网站,且仅供学习交流参考,请勿用于商业用途

HTTPSHTTP

jQuery Form插件是一个非常方便的文件上传工具,它可以轻松地将表单数据以及文件上传到服务器。在本文中,我们将探讨jQuery Form插件的一些基本用法和功能。

我们需要在网站中引入jQuery和jQuery Form插件的JavaScript文件。可以通过CDN或下载文件的方式引入。在引入这两个文件后,我们就可以开始使用jQuery Form插件。

接下来,我们需要创建一个HTML表单,其中包含一个文件上传字段。例如:

jquery.form.js 文件上传

```html

```

在这个表单中,我们使用了enctype属性来指定表单数据的编码类型为multipart/form-data,这是文件上传所必需的。我们还为表单指定了一个ID值,以便在JavaScript中使用。

接下来,我们需要编写一些jQuery代码来处理表单的提交。我们可以使用jQuery Form插件提供的ajaxForm()方法来实现这一点。例如:

```javascript $(document).ready(function() { $('#myForm').ajaxForm({ success: function(responseText, statusText, xhr, $form) { alert('上传成功!'); }, error: function(xhr, statusText, error) { alert('上传失败:' + error); } }); }); ```

在这个代码块中,我们使用了jQuery的.ready()方法来确保文档加载完毕后再执行代码。我们还使用了ajaxForm()方法来将表单转换为ajax提交。在ajaxForm()方法中,我们指定了两个回调函数:success和error。这些回调函数将在上传成功或失败时执行。

在success回调函数中,我们使用了alert()方法来显示上传成功的消息。在error回调函数中,我们使用了alert()方法来显示上传失败的消息,并将错误信息作为参数传递给它。

jQuery Form插件还提供了其他一些有用的选项,例如:

- beforeSubmit:在提交表单之前执行的回调函数。 - dataType:指定服务器返回的数据类型。 - iframe:如果设置为true,则使用隐藏的iframe来模拟ajax提交。

jQuery Form插件是一个非常方便的工具,可以轻松地将表单数据和文件上传到服务器。在使用它时,我们需要注意表单的编码类型、回调函数以及其他选项。通过使用jQuery Form插件,我们可以提高文件上传的效率和可靠性,从而改善用户体验。

热门资讯

怎么让小孩子学编程
发布:2023-12-29
当你开始学编程时怎么办
发布:2023-12-29
昆山五轴数控编程怎么学
发布:2023-12-29
laravel 怎么用
发布:2023-12-29
php怎么插入value
发布:2023-12-29

热门标签